Educational Adventures
One of the most significant advantages of campervan trips is educating your children while having fun. The UK has historical sites, museums, and interactive learning opportunities. Plan stops at places like the Roman Baths in Bath, the Natural History Museum in London, or the Jorvik Viking Centre in York. These visits can turn your trip into a fascinating history lesson.
Outdoor Exploration
The UK offers an abundance of natural wonders. From the picturesque Lake District to the breath taking Scottish Highlands, your kids will have endless opportunities to explore the great outdoors. Please encourage them to collect leaves, identify local wildlife, or even try their hand at fishing. Nature walks and hikes can be both fun and educational.
Arts and Crafts
Pack some arts and crafts supplies in your campervan for those rainy days when outdoor activities are limited. Let your children’s creativity flow by drawing, painting, or making crafts inspired by the stunning landscapes they’ve seen. This keeps them occupied and helps them express their feelings and experiences.
Interactive Map Exploration
A fantastic way to get your children involved in the trip is by using an interactive map. Let them track your campervan hire route, discover exciting landmarks, and plan stops. It’s a fun and educational activity that will make them feel like they have a say in the family adventure.
Cooking Adventures
Campervans typically come with small kitchens. Make use of this by involving your kids in meal preparation. Teach them simple recipes or create a “cook-off” challenge where they can create their dishes. Not only does this keep them engaged, but it also teaches valuable life skills.
Storytelling Nights
Once the Sun sets and you’re parked in a quiet spot, gather around a campfire (safely, of course) and have storytelling nights. Encourage your kids to share their impressions and experiences from the day. You can even take turns creating a collective story, building on each other’s imagination.
Music and Games
Compile a playlist of your kids’ favourite songs and enjoy a good old-fashioned sing-along in the campervan. Bring board games, cards, and puzzles to keep them entertained during downtime. Campervan trips are an excellent opportunity to disconnect from screens and bond through classic family games.
Stargazing
The UK has some stunning dark sky locations where stargazing can be a magical experience. Equip your kids with a basic understanding of constellations, bring along a telescope, and spend an evening discovering the wonders of the night sky.
